Demongrub Pits Jumping Puzzle

gw2 demongrub pits jumping puzzle
Key Facts:
  • Name: Demongrub Pits
  • Location: Human Starting Zone Queensdale, south east corner of the map
  • Location map: Queensdale / Kryta / Demongrub Pits
  • Recommended level: 15-17
  • Achievement type: Explorer / Puzzle Achievement
  • Puzzle Type: Jumping
  • Duration: 20-30 minutes
  • Difficulty (Solo): Easy, Normal, Hard
  • Monster level: 15-17

Spekks’ Laboratory Jumping puzzle

spekks laboratory
Key Facts:
  • Name: Spekk’s Laboratory
  • Location: Caledon Forest, Lower middle west part of the map
  • Location map: Caledon Forest / Maguuma Jungle / lvl 1-15
  • Recommended level: any
  • Achievement type: Explorer / puzzle
  • Puzzle Type: Jumping
  • Duration: 25-30 minutes
  • Difficulty: Normal
  • Prize (except fun): Achievement / Splendid Chest

Ranger Pets Guide

Ranger Pet takes an active role in combat by providing damage or interactive skills for the player. During the character creation, each race offers three different pets, from which a ranger can choose one starting pet. Pet’s type determines which environments the pet is able to fight in: aquatic (underwater), terrestrial (land) and amphibious (can fight both on land and underwater). Rangers have two terrestrial and two aquatic pet slots. Amphibious pets can occupy either terrestrial or aquatic slots.
 
Each pet belongs to a species and each species belongs to a family which determines common skills and its general attributes. Each family has 3 common skills which are automatically used by the pet. Its species determines a pet’s unique skill.
